From 4fb7342cf4f4df78d132995a9b78862bbb43624a Mon Sep 17 00:00:00 2001 From: MaxNumerique Date: Tue, 24 Mar 2026 14:52:34 +0100 Subject: [PATCH 1/2] fix(geode_objects): fix Vease-Modeling-Back tests with missing classes --- src/opengeodeweb_back/geode_objects/geode_cross_section.py | 3 +++ src/opengeodeweb_back/geode_objects/geode_structural_model.py | 3 +++ 2 files changed, 6 insertions(+) diff --git a/src/opengeodeweb_back/geode_objects/geode_cross_section.py b/src/opengeodeweb_back/geode_objects/geode_cross_section.py index e88f0336..e007a9a8 100644 --- a/src/opengeodeweb_back/geode_objects/geode_cross_section.py +++ b/src/opengeodeweb_back/geode_objects/geode_cross_section.py @@ -73,3 +73,6 @@ def save_light_viewable(self, filename_without_extension: str) -> str: return viewables.save_light_viewable_cross_section( self.cross_section, filename_without_extension ) + + def component_name(self, id: og.uuid) -> str | None: + return self.cross_section.cross_section_component(id).name() diff --git a/src/opengeodeweb_back/geode_objects/geode_structural_model.py b/src/opengeodeweb_back/geode_objects/geode_structural_model.py index 2c03068d..44e4e310 100644 --- a/src/opengeodeweb_back/geode_objects/geode_structural_model.py +++ b/src/opengeodeweb_back/geode_objects/geode_structural_model.py @@ -75,3 +75,6 @@ def save_light_viewable(self, filename_without_extension: str) -> str: return viewables.save_light_viewable_structural_model( self.structural_model, filename_without_extension ) + + def component_name(self, id: og.uuid) -> str | None: + return self.structural_model.structural_model_component(id).name() From 92862a8038089a43e354977107496dbbaf3febae Mon Sep 17 00:00:00 2001 From: MaxNumerique <144453705+MaxNumerique@users.noreply.github.com> Date: Tue, 24 Mar 2026 13:55:54 +0000 Subject: [PATCH 2/2] Apply prepare changes --- requirements.txt | 1 - 1 file changed, 1 deletion(-) diff --git a/requirements.txt b/requirements.txt index a8a7485b..a2fd5d89 100644 --- a/requirements.txt +++ b/requirements.txt @@ -60,4 +60,3 @@ werkzeug==3.1.2 # flask # flask-cors -opengeodeweb-microservice==1.*,>=1.1.1